Abstract
This article investigates an efficient procedure for delivering voice services across an MPLS backbone. Using the Optical Networks Research Lab (ONRL) testbed, we consider using multi-protocol label switching (MPLS) to route compressed voice packets over an MPLS label switched path (LSP). Voice packets are compressed /decompressed only at the ingress/egress routers. Results show that this approach can enhance both the bandwidth efficiency and the packet processing scalability. Moreover, when using the MPLS virtual private network (VPN), the approach can provide a secure and efficient end to end voice connection.
